The Department of State (DOS) and the Biden Administration are bringing Happy New Year News for some travelers and visa applicants. New Waivers of In-Person Visa Interviews for Some Applicants The DOS has announced that Consular officers, through the end of 2022, will be able to use their discretionary power to waive the in-person interview requirement for certain temporary employment nonimmigrant visa applicants with USCIS approved petitions. Shareholder Jeptha Barbour was chosen as Trial Lawyer of the Year by the American Board of Trial Advocates. The annual meeting and awards dinner was held on November 15, 2019, at the Ponte Vedra Inn & Club. Jep, a Jacksonville native, has practiced law at Marks Gray since 1982.
